Comparing Travel Steamers with Traditional Irons

When facing the dilemma of choosing between travel steamers and traditional irons, each has its set of advantages and limitations. Travel steamers are generally more portable and easier to use, specifically designed to cater to the on-the-go lifestyle. They eliminate the need for an ironing board, allowing for steaming directly on a hanger or any flat surface. This makes them especially appealing for quick touch-ups during trips.

On the other hand, traditional irons often provide a more thorough and sharp finish, particularly on stubborn wrinkles or heavy fabrics like cotton or denim. They offer greater pressure and the weighted design can help with deep-set creases. However, they can be bulkier and less convenient to transport. If you’re packing lightly or staying in places without ample ironing setups, travel steamers become the go-to choice for anyone wanting to look polished while away from home.

Ultimately, the decision depends on individual needs. Frequent travelers might find that a travel steamer complements their lifestyle better by saving space and reducing preparation time. In contrast, those who prioritize precision and crisp lines in their clothing may want to consider a traditional iron for use at home, investing in a smaller model designed for travel as a secondary option.

Maintenance Tips for Your Travel Steamer

To ensure that your travel steamer remains effective and has a long life, practice regular maintenance. Start by following the manufacturer’s instructions for cleaning, as this can vary from one model to another. Many steamers require routine descaling, especially if you live in an area with hard water. Using distilled water can reduce mineral buildup, which can clog the steaming system.

After each use, it’s advisable to empty the water tank and allow the steamer to cool down before storing it. Leaving water in the tank can encourage mold and bacteria to grow, which not only affects performance but can also transfer unpleasant smells to your clothes the next time you use it. For any detachable parts, like fabric brushes or lint traps, ensure they’re cleaned regularly to optimize airflow and prevent any potential damage to your clothes during steaming sessions.

Lastly, be mindful of how you store your steamer. To maintain its quality, avoid placing heavy objects on top of it and store it in a cool, dry place. Regularly checking the power cord and plug for any signs of damage is also crucial to ensure safe operation. With proper maintenance, your travel steamer will be a reliable travel companion, keeping your clothes fresh and wrinkle-free on all your journeys.

What are travel steamers and how do they work?

Travel steamers are compact devices designed to remove wrinkles from clothing using steam. They work by heating water in a reservoir, which is then converted into steam. This steam is released through a nozzle and onto the fabric, relaxing the fibers and resulting in a smoother appearance. Unlike traditional irons, travel steamers are lightweight and easy to pack, making them ideal for travelers who want to look polished on the go.

Using a travel steamer is relatively simple. You fill the water tank, allow the device to heat up, and then hold it upright or at a slight angle against the fabric. The steam can be directed to specific areas, making it effective for both delicate fabrics like silk and heavier materials such as cotton. Many models also come with features like automatic shut-off for safety and quick heat-up times for convenience.

Can I use a travel steamer on all types of fabrics?

Travel steamers are generally safe for most fabric types, including delicate materials like silk and chiffon. However, it’s always advisable to check the fabric care labels before steaming. Certain fabrics, such as nylon and some types of polyester, may be sensitive to high heat and steam, which can potentially cause damage. When in doubt, it’s wise to perform a spot test on a less visible area to ensure no adverse reactions occur.

For heavier fabrics like cotton and linen, steamers perform exceptionally well, easily removing wrinkles without the need for an ironing board. Additionally, many steamers come with attachments designed for different fabric types, enhancing their versatility. Always ensure the nozzle is held at the appropriate distance from the fabric to prevent any burning or scorching.

What should I keep in mind when using a travel steamer?

When using a travel steamer, it’s important to follow a few best practices to ensure effective and safe steaming. Always read the user manual that comes with your steamer to understand its specific operational features and guidelines. Keep the steamer upright during use to avoid water spills, and ensure that the nozzle is at the recommended distance from the fabric to prevent burns.

Furthermore, it’s wise to prepare the fabric before steaming by hanging it securely and gently shaking it to loosen wrinkles. For stubborn creases, you can slightly tug on the fabric while steaming. Avoid overfilling the water tank, as doing so can lead to leakage or spitting. Taking these precautions will optimize your steaming experience and help keep your clothes looking their best.
